The Centro Nacional de Consultoría indicated that De La Espriella had obtained 48.6% of the votes, and in the preliminary count, he reached 49.69%.


In the first round of the presidential election, no pollster predicted that the candidate with the most votes would be the now president-elect, Abelardo De La Espriella. However, for the second round, the scenario was different. Of the pollsters that presented their data, three predicted a victory for the candidate from the Defenders of the Homeland party, and only one, Celag Data, predicted a win for Iván Cepeda, which, given the results, makes Celag Data the biggest loser.


Taking this into account, among those that did correctly predict the winner, the one that came closest to the percentage of votes with which De La Espriella won was the one prepared by the Centro Nacional de Consultoría, CNC, since this reflected that he would have 48.6% of the votes, and for the results of the preliminary count with 99.74% of the polling stations reported, De La Espriella achieved 49.6% of the total, which represents a difference of only 1%.


How accurate were the polls?
Image taken from larepublica.co

Guarumo and Atlas Intel both overestimated the percentage, with Guarumo reporting 52.6% and Atlas Intel 53.2%, showing a margin of error of 3% and 4%, respectively. Celag Data was the furthest off the mark with 39.7%, a difference of 10% of the total votes.


Regarding the data received by Iván Cepeda, the polling firm that came closest was Guarumo with 45%, while he actually received 48.7% of the total vote. In this case, the difference was 3%, a wider margin than the closest result for De La Espriella. Next were the firms that most underestimated his vote: Centro Nacional de Consultoría and Atlas Intel, with 44.7% and 44.5%, respectively.


And Celag Data, although it predicted him as the winner, gave him 40.8% of the vote, a difference of 8%, similar to the closest result for De La Espriella.
